WVUSD: 2019/2020 Year-End Results ● Collaboration Support o Ensure sub availability to allow teachers time for learning walks and data analysis o Ensure sub availability/scheduling for collaboration times o Enhance PLCs to reflect newly learned approaches from our PLC + training based on John Hattie's and Doug Fisher's work ● Support for English Language Learners o Continue ongoing Sheltered Instruction Observation Protocol (SIOP) training o Support ongoing Project Guided Language Acquisition Design (GLAD) and Thinking Map trainings o Focus on listening and speaking strategies o Implement state required Observation Protocol for Teachers of English Learners (OPTEL) to monitor progress of all K-12 English Learners in content areas ● Support for unduplicated student populations (e.g., English Learners, Low-Income, Foster Youth), including increasing equity and access for African-American and Latino students ● Support for students with Individualized Education Plans (IEPs) o Address the issue of disproportional representation of student groups in special education through collaboration among District staff, special education staff, and general education teachers to develop a plan for addressing the issue o Continue open conversations with students about what helps them to feel confident in their performance supported by special education services in their classrooms o Continue our commitment to the least restrictive learning environment ● Support for Next Generation Science Standards (NGSS) and STEAM o Continue to supplement NGSS and STEAM o Plan for science textbook adoption and implementation at all grade levels ● Class Size Management o Keep student enrollment low in courses, such as English and math that are meeting the needs of our struggling students 21
